Early life and training

Ryan was born in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, to a Mexican mother and an Irish-American father. She began dance classes at a local studio before one of her teachers noticed her natural facility for classical ballet and recommended

for more specialized and technical training. Ryan also attended classes at Metropolitan Ballet Academy, and eventually enrolled at the newly reopened School of Pennsylvania Ballet, from where she graduated. She attended various summer courses at institutions such as the Bolshoi Ballet Academy, Ellison Ballet,

Career

At 16, Ryan received her first professional contract with the company formerly known as Pennsylvania Ballet (now Philadelphia Ballet). Two years later, in 2016, she joined

as an apprentice, and was promoted to corps de ballet in 2017. During her first year in the corps de ballet, she was chosen to replace principal ballerina

(who was injured at the time) in Crystal Pite’s ''Plot Point''. Her successful performance led to a string of featured roles, including ''Maria'' in Jerome Robbin's West Side Story and the ''Sugar Plum Fairy'' in George Balanchine’s The Nutcracker. In 2018 she was featured in Dance Magazine's "On the Rise" and was the March/April (digital) cover of

During the pandemic lockdown, when live performances were canceled, Ryan was featured in ''Sylvia Pas de deux'' and the ''Rubies'' pas de deux from Balanchine’s Jewels for PNB's digital season. She was promoted to soloist at Pacific Northwest Ballet in November 2021. Most recently, Ryan danced leading roles during PNB's June 2022 tour in
